Output e03606614c79dd444275fa2386120e15d478c390a2f3d98eca52b0ea9120109a:0

value
65696
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b08947bd04464ad8114f98ad114678d9cc63d476 OP_EQUALVERIFY OP_CHECKSIG
address
1H6SPAFvbHArGMMfg44GMJJ9X5rzPmkZ5H
transaction
e03606614c79dd444275fa2386120e15d478c390a2f3d98eca52b0ea9120109a
spent
true